Solar Installation at Golden Manor Nursery

Project Overview: Solar Installation at Golden Manor Nursery

Client: Golden Manor Nursery
Location: Pembroke, Pembrokeshire
Funding: 50% Grant funded via Pembrokeshire County Council’s ‘Carbon Reduction Grant’

Solar PV System Overview

  • Mounting System: Clenergy flat roof mounting system with wind deflectors
  • Installation Type: No penetration ballast mounting system
  • Inverters: 2 x 15kW 3-phase hybrid inverters
  • Batteries: 8 x 5.8kWh triple power Solax batteries
  • Fire Safety: Smoke detector integrated into the existing fire alarm system
  • Panels: 72 x 20W Peimar all-black solar panels

Key Benefits

  • Return on Investment (ROI): Achieved in 3 years and 5 months
  • CO2 Reduction: 6 tonnes of CO2 saved annually
  • Electricity Savings: Reduced grid electricity consumption by 84%
  • Winter Benefits: Opportunity to charge batteries on a discounted tariff during the colder months

The significant savings on electricity from the Solar PV system are enabling Golden Manor Nursery to allocate funds towards further sustainable initiatives, such as expanding its local food production and creating new job opportunities within the community. These efforts contribute to the overall aim of providing a warm, comfortable environment for children, especially during the colder winter months.
